NAVI Outplay MOUZ To Take Home IEM Rio 2024’s Trophy

D
8 min read
On October 14th, 2024, another CS2 Major came to an end, this time IEM Rio 2024, with Natus Vincere winning it all and taking home the trophy. Even though the team lost underwhelmingly to G2 Esports in the foregoing event, BLAST Fall Final, they redeemed themselves in the grand final against MOUZ.

The 3-1 defeat that G2 Esports inflicted on them was consequently dished out to MOUZ. It wasn’t easy though - even though NAVI took the first two maps, MOUZ pushed back by taking Mirage and leading 10-2 on map 4. However, NAVI pulled off a super rare eight-round comeback to close the series out with a poetic 3-1 scoreline.

What did both teams say?

After the epic grand final, Justinas "⁠jL⁠" Lekavicius of the winning team said: "We spoke about it the whole tournament, no matter how much you're down, you can still win. But it also works both ways, no matter how much you are up, you can also still lose, so keep focus. I'm surprised how well we are developing as a team, and as individuals. We came in at different levels of understanding, but we're all keeping a steady pace of improvement. I didn't expect to be this good in this moment, but there's still work to do."


 

On the other hand, Jimi "⁠Jimpphat⁠" Salo of the losing team said: "I'm really out of words, and am really sad at the moment, but I also know there is not much to do anymore. The game is over, and we just gotta learn and play better next time. I don't think we have that fear [of the stage] anymore or are pressured. We have so much experience already that I think it's basically overcome at this point."


 

Who got the MVP medal?

Winning IEM Rio 2024 marks NAVI’s fourth trophy for this year alongside PGL Major Copenhagen, the Esports World Cup, and ESL Pro League Season 20. This fourth trophy would not have been possible without Mihai "⁠iM⁠" Ivan and his stellar performance throughout the tournament. The MVP was also interviewed by HLTV afterwards and had many words to say.


 

When asked about what was going through his mind in the aftermath of the tournament, iM said:

Thank you, I can start with that. I didn't expect the MVP at all, I told you that BanKs told me, I was walking, I was going to the player lounge, and BanKs told me and I had instant goosebumps. I didn't expect it at all. It's pretty amazing I will say, it's amazing that we managed to win in this fashion. We played very good on the first two maps rotating and all of that stuff, everything worked for us.


 

After that we got very stomped on Mirage, we didn't expect that. We were, how do I say it... expecting to fight back on the third map, but nothing worked for us. Every close... no, wait, that was Ancient (laughs). Bro, we got full stomped on Mirage and after that, on Ancient, even Aleksi said that we were this close to breaking them on CT side. Every time it was one alive, two alive, one alive, very close situations, and that's how we ended up in a 10-2 situation. But we managed to come back, which is fucking crazy.


 

When asked what he felt about winning his fourth trophy and the first IEM Rio for the Aleksi, iM said:

It means a lot. Every trophy means a lot for us because, like I said, we are not a team like, for example, FaZe, they have a lot of experience, they know how to play, they know how to react to winning trophies and for us, it's something new even though we are in the finals six times in a row. It's pretty crazy.


 

For Aleksi, I actually didn't know about this curse, I just saw it in the morning and I was like, 'Hmm (tuts), it doesn't matter.' Because we had a discussion in the practice room of what we need to do, what we don't need to do because we had the experience from the other finals, the ones we lost and the ones we won. This is the first time in a best-of-five that we won the first map, so we started pretty damn good I would say.


 

When asked about the upcoming World Final and the leadup to it, iM said:

I cannot wait to go back home and sleep. We have, for the first time in I don't know how long... like it's three events, so I would say around one-and-a-half months, maybe two months, I have no clue actually, but the first time in this period that we have a break. Cause every time we're supposed to have a break it's whenever we're losing two games in the group stage and stuff like this, but we still don't have a day off, we have practices. After this long time, a break will be... Ohhh yeah, you can't even imagine.
